Ticket #FAC — Holiday hours

Heads up for contractors: Larkhollow Depot runs reduced hours over the break, 09:00–15:00 only, and the main roller door stays shut. Come round the side entrance by the bike racks and buzz twice if the desk's empty. You'll need the side-door code below to get in.

staff pass of taduf-yahig = bdg-BPNIR-70343

Ticket: Harthouse checkout flow buckles under load. Hey new folks — we ran the Gullwing load rig at 3x normal traffic and the cart service started dropping sessions around minute four. Probably the session cache eviction policy. Repro steps are in the wiki. The failing run's identifier is pasted below.

build token for kahop-yafof: htk21_5a995f047b538db58c4a4

## Further reading

Plugin authors extending the Tillgate checkout flow should review our load testing guidelines before publishing. Tests must target the sandbox tier, respect published rate ceilings, and tag traffic with a plugin identifier header. Violations get throttled automatically. The sandbox setup guide and rate ceiling tables are on the page below.

operations page: https://confluence.lumicsys.internal/projects/display/projects/display